Cucullia improba is a moth of the Noctuidae family. It is found in the south-eastern Caucasus, Turkmenistan, Uzbekistan, Iran, Afghanistan, Turkey, Jordan and Israel.Adults are on wing from March to April. There is one generation per year.The larvae probably feed on Artemisia species.
